| Aspect | Professor Health Innovation | Research Scientist in Health Innovation |
|---|
| Required Credentials | PhD in health sciences, academia experience | Master's or PhD, specialized research training |
| Work Environment | Universities, academic settings, research institutions | Research labs, healthcare organizations, industry |
| Employer & Industry Usage | Higher education institutions, universities | Research institutes, biotech firms, healthcare companies |
| Common Search & Comparison | Academic roles, teaching, research in health innovation | Applied research, product development, healthcare solutions |
While both roles focus on health innovation, Professors typically work in academia, teaching and conducting research, whereas Research Scientists are more involved in applied research within industry or healthcare organizations. The choice depends on whether you prefer an academic or industry-focused career path.
